Meaning : To cause inconvenience or discomfort to.
Example :
Sorry to trouble you, but....
Synonyms : bother, discommode, disoblige, incommode, inconvenience, put out
Meaning : Take the trouble to do something. Concern oneself.
Example :
He did not trouble to call his mother on her birthday.
Don't bother, please.
Synonyms : bother, inconvenience oneself, trouble oneself
Meaning : A source of difficulty.
Example :
One trouble after another delayed the job.
What's the problem?.
Synonyms : problem
Meaning : An event causing distress or pain.
Example :
What is the trouble?.
Heart trouble.
Meaning : An effort that is inconvenient.
Example :
I went to a lot of trouble.
He won without any trouble.
Had difficulty walking.
Finished the test only with great difficulty.
Synonyms : difficulty
Meaning : A strong feeling of anxiety.
Example :
His worry over the prospect of being fired.
It is not work but worry that kills.
He wanted to die and end his troubles.
Synonyms : worry
Meaning : An unwanted pregnancy.
Example :
He got several girls in trouble.
